Assistant Project Engineer

3 months ago


Fort Wayne, Indiana, United States The Beaver Companies Full time

Join our growing team as an Assistant Project Engineer and assist the project team in the planning and execution of successful mass excavating and construction projects This position offers a unique opportunity to work on a large-scale project with significant impact, requiring discretion, exceptional organizational skills, and a commitment to teamwork.


Primary Responsibilities

  • Assists in the preparation of work orders, schedules, drawings, field measurements, subcontracts and supplier agreements
  • Attends preconstruction meetings, assisting in preparing a list of action items and proposed solutions
  • Provides support to the Project Manager, Project Superintendent and Contract Administrator in preparing job documents and materials
  • Analyzes processes, assists with layout, construction sequencing, cost analysis, measures quantities, supporting field employees, clarifying specifications, as necessary
  • Ensure proper document control, quality assurance documentation and construction project records are kept in accordance with expectations
  • Assist in monitoring the project site, ensuring that the work is progressing on schedule
  • Develops solid working relationships with all project personnel
  • Any other responsibilities as assigned

Knowledge & Skills

  • Able to read and comprehend contract documents and construction plans
  • Solid general math skills with the ability to complete field calculations
  • MS Office experience
  • Excellent oral and written communications
  • Accuracy and attention to detail
  • Ability to deal effectively and tactfully with customers and employees at all levels
  • Ability to act in a safe manner always
  • High level of motivation, a 'selfstarter'

Education

  • Associate Degree in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or related field, or equivalent field experience required
  • Bachelor's in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or related field preferred
